Smart phones can make your head down for hours and focus in doing things atiknya. Including laptops and other technologies. Did you know that this habit can make the body become Bungku?
According to Kirsten Lord, head of the Edinburgh Physiotherapy Centre, the UK and a physiotherapist, the technology could increase the risk of a hunchback. This is because the body will adapt to one's habits.
"If you continue to look downward, could lead to curvature in the area around the spine. Shoulders going forward and become more rounded. As I stood and craned his neck to look forward, there may be abnormal. The muscles became shorter because of less used, "said Lord, as quoted by the Daily Mail.
He also reveals, as a physiotherapist, often heard complaints about pain in lower back. But during the last five years, complaints are also widely expressed patients are pain and stiffness in the neck.
Lord is sure to reveal this because of the use of technology. Earlier it was known that the use of computers can be a bad influence on posture.
"Sitting in front of a computer screen for hours on the spine tighten the midsection. This means less flexibility and cause dangerous tensions that constantly," said Lord
In addition, there is a rib is also associated with the spine. Tension and stiffness in this area makes a person more difficult to breathe deeply. Thus, the use of technology is continuously not only increase the radiation exposure, trigger eye fatigue, but also can make the body bent and difficult breathing.
"It is impossible to advise people to stop using the technology. But try to use it in a good position and correct. Take time to rest for the body and muscles can work normally," said Lord.
He suggested to regularly look forward to lift his head. Includes arched back, once you sit down at a computer all day.
